Object moved to here.Firing Order: Specifications. The engine's firing order is 1-5-4-2-6-3-7-8. Cylinders are numbered 1-4 on the right side, starting with the front, and 5-8 on the left side, ending with the rear. Because of the unique dual level rotor used by the EEC-III ignition system, the engine's firing order cannot be read off the top of the distributor cap ...The later model 302 HO motors got the 351W firing order (1-3-7-2-6-5-4-8). Prior to that, they had a different firing order (1-5-4-2-6-3-7-8). The 302's are Windsors, regardless of firing order. Experience: Auto Trans, Drivability and Electrical Specialist.Nov 17, 2004 · The firing order is the same as (most) all other 302 engines: 1-5-4-2-6-3-7-8. But, the the order the wires are arranged on the distributor cap is: 1-3-4-8-6-5-7-2. This is because the EEC-III distributor has electrodes on both sides of the rotor. It fires alternately from both sides. So even though it's wired in a different order, if you go ... Step 4. FIRING ORDER. The firing order for 1987-1993 vehicles is 1-5-4-2-6-3-7-8. If #7 and #8, or #2 and #4 spark plug wires are routed next to each other at the separation bracket, an induction crossfire condition can occur. The firing order for 1994 vehicles is 1-3-7-2-6-5-4-8.Oldsmobile (1967 and up): Counter-clockwise 1-8-4-3-6-5-7-2. SOURCE: FIRING ORDER 1984 ROLLS ROYCE SILVER SPUR DIAGRAM.There are only 2 firing orders for the SBF- 1-5-4-2-6-3-7-8 (early 289/302) and 1-3-7-2-6-5-4-8 (5.0 and 351W). The firing order is determined by the camshaft. If you put a 5.0 or 351W cam in a 289 you have to change the plug wires in the cap to match the firing order. I have the timing set for a normal 302 1-5-4-2-6-3-7-8.Object moved to here.The only difference between non-HO 5.0L (including old 289/302s) and 5.0L HO and 351W is plug wires 3 and 7 are swapped with 5 and 4. Otherwise the cylinder bore numbering and distributor rotation, as well as the location of #1 on the cap are all the same. 5.0L HO/351: 1-3-7-2-6-5-4-8. non-HO 5.0L and 289/302: 1-5-4-2-6-3-7-8.
